Astronomy Groups: Warwickshire

Birmingham Astronomical Society (BiAS), founded 1950.  Members hold monthly lecture meetings at 5th floor, room 554 of Aston University and have access to an observatory on the university campus.

Coventry & Warwickshire Astronomical Society (CWAS),  originally founded in 1939, as the Coventry Technical College Astronomical and Meteorological Society (CTCAMS). A small breakaway group formed the Coventry Astronomical Telescope making society (CATMS), later becoming the Warwickshire Astronomical Society (WAS).  These groups then merged 1974 to form the current society. Members hold monthly meetings at  Earlsdon Methodist Church Hall, Earlsdon Road South, Coventry (CV5 6NF).

Heart of England Astronomical Society (HoEAS), founded in 1972, originally as the Chelmsley Astronomical Society, firsting meet at Chelmsley Library (Solihull). At an early stage the group built a small run-off observatory in the grounds of Coleshill Hall Hospital for a 6-inch reflector, later upgraded to a larger domed building for larger instruments including a 17-inch reflector. With the sale of the hospital for re-development the observatory was abandoned in 1987.  Members now meet and observe from premises in the village of Furnace End.

Rugby and District Astronomical Society (RDAS), founded 2007 by 5 keen like minded amateur astronomer.  The group has around 30 members (2017) now meets monthly  at Church Lawford village hall (CV23 9EE).  They are involved in active observing and have an outreach programme with local schools and youth groups.  Notable members include: Geoffrey Johnstone (Dir., Deep Sky section, BAA); Mike Frost (Dir. BAA Historical section); Chris Longthorn (member BAA Deep sky section, Speaker and imager) & Dr Johanna Jarvis (Astrophysicist).
